DIY "ADJUSTABLE HEIGHT" BASKETBALL GOAL FRAME PROJECT
 

The DIY "Adjustable Height" Basketball Goal Frame Project is the DIY solution for keeping the goal height exactly where it's needed for your growing youngster. It has an adjustable vertical span of over 24 inches. That's just right for raising and lowering the goal height between 8 feet and 10 feet. All it takes is a socket wrench to adjust the height. The frame is made of 3/16" angle iron and rock solid. It can be mounted on any sturdy vertical surface such as post(s), or against the house. Since some metal-cutting and welding are involved, the plans, construction seqence, and bill of material are carefully composed to enable you to easily subcontract the metal cutting and welding to a local iron-working shop. The shop will furnish you with all parts ready to paint and assemble.
